HUD first to Offer Phased Retirement for Federal Employees

HUD first to Offer Phased Retirement for Federal Employees The Housing and Urban Development (HUD) announced plans to roll out a phased retirement plan that would allow federal employees to partially retire and still work part-time. Congress passed a law in 2012 that would allow federal agencies to manage their workforce with different retirement options.

CAN A RETIREE REJOIN THE WORKFORCE IN PHASED RETIREMENT

The answer is no.  If a Federal worker has retired and decides to rejoin the Federal service, that individual can do so as a reemployed annuitant.  The Phased Retirement program is geared towards individuals eligible to retire having met all of the age and service related requirements but have not yet left the service.  Individuals

The Phased Retirement Annuity

Employees participating in the phased retirement program will have a larger federal annuity than had they retired prior to transitioning into the phased retirement program
